C语言实现小波变换算法:自动零件编序教程

需积分: 48 17 下载量 26 浏览量 更新于2024-08-09 收藏 2.44MB PDF 举报
本文档详细介绍了Cadence OrCAD Capture软件中自动零件编序的功能及其C语言实现,着重于利用小波变换算法提升零件排序的自动化程度。在Cadence OrCAD Capture这款电子设计自动化工具中,用户可以通过一系列步骤进行电路图的设计和管理。 5.2 自动零件编序部分首先指导用户如何通过Tools > Annotate功能或特定按钮调出标注对话框,这在原理图设计中至关重要,因为准确的编序有助于提高设计的可读性和一致性。小波变换算法在这里可能被用来处理和解析设计中的元器件数据,如位置、属性等,以便快速识别并按照预设规则进行排序。 1. Cadence OrCAD Capture是电路设计中常用的软件,其设计流程包括了从项目初始化、环境设置到元件添加、电路绘制和编序的完整过程。用户首先需要了解基本的Capture工作界面,熟悉不同类型的文档和布局结构。 2. 新建项目时,用户需要学习如何配置系统属性和页面参数,确保设计环境的兼容性和标准化。此外,创建标题栏可以增强设计文档的专业性。 3. 元件的建立是设计的基础,文档提供了多种方法创建元件,如直接绘制、使用电子表格导入、保存常用电路图为部件以及组织元件到统一的库中。特殊管脚的命名规则也需注意,以方便后续的设计和调试。 4. 原理图绘制涵盖了单页、拼接式和层次电路图的制作,这些不同的设计方式能够适应不同复杂度的电路设计。全局封装指定和TransferOcc.Prop.toInstance功能有助于保持设计的统一性,而HierarchyReport则用于生成层次结构报告,便于管理和维护电路图的层级关系。 5. 小波变换算法在C语言实现中,可能是通过编程接口与Cadence OrCAD Capture的交互,对元器件数据进行分析和排序,从而实现自动零件编序的自动化处理。这部分内容对于那些希望深入理解并运用编程技术提升工作效率的工程师来说是非常重要的。 本文档提供了一个实用的教程,旨在帮助用户掌握Cadence OrCAD Capture中自动零件编序的C语言实现,以及如何利用小波变换算法优化电路设计过程中的元器件管理。通过熟练掌握这些技能,设计师可以显著提高设计效率和电路设计的质量。